Cruiser Mk IV

The Cruiser Mk IV was a cruiser tank , 655 of which were used by the british between 1938 and 1945.

The vehicle was manned by a crew of 4 and was 2.56 metres wide, 6.08 metres long, 2.62 metres high and weighed 14.75 tonnes.

Powered by a 340hp petrol engine the Cruiser Mk IV was capable of a road speed of 30mph and a cross country speed of 14mph. The 120 gallon fuel capacity gave the Cruiser Mk IV a road range of 90 miles

Based on the cruiser tank chassis, the vehicle was armed with 1 light machine gun, a Ordnance Q.F. 2pdr with a muzzle velocity of 792m/sec which was capable of penetrating 47mm of armour at 800metres
